Yesterday’s News Cat Litter: Not a hit for me.

We were given a huge bag of Yesterday’s News cat litter by a coworker whose cat refused to use it. Personally we prefer Arm & Hammer Essentials cat litter but we are frugal and thought we would give the free rejected litter at try. At the very least it would save us from having to buy litter for a few weeks and we like to try review new stuff anyway…

So the litter came home with N one night and we added a bit of it to our current litter. Slowly transitioning your cats to new litter is best. A dramatic change in litter could result in cats rejecting the box all together.

Our cats didn’t seem to mind the litter as we made the transition. This surprised me as the texture is way different than what we normally use. Arm & Hammer Essentials litter is scoopable and Yesterday’s News litter is not.

On one hand Yesterday’s News litter is great because it’s not easily tracked out of the litter box. Our cats have a bad habit of tracking litter everywhere and it is quite annoying. With Yesterday’s News litter we didn’t find our bathroom floor covered in litter. This made N pretty happy.

Yesterday’s News litter is also great for absorbency. We have 4 indoor cats all using one litter box. That is lots of urine and Yesterday’s News litter seems to absorb the best out of all the litters we have ever used. The problem is like I said before Yesterday’s News litter isn’t scoopable and for me that makes it pretty pointless. The newspaper pellets don’t sift through a cat litter scooper like scoopable litter does. This means removing the poop from the litter is a pain and you are also scooping out lots of litter that isn’t soiled yet. I hate wasting clean litter!

Also, the fact that the litter breaks down once wet bugs me. I know it is only natural for it to break down but it just seems kind of backwards with regards to scooping feces out of the box. When I tried to scoop poop and wet litter the only thing that sifts through the scooper is wet broken down litter.

The Yesterday’s News litter site says that feces should be removed daily and that litter should be completely changed once a week. I just don’t see how it’s possible to remove feces when the litter isn’t scoopable.

If you scoop your cats litter box and hate throwing out unsoiled litter Yesterday’s News litter is not for you. If you don’t mind leaving feces to accumulate all week until you completely dump the entire box you might like this stuff. I guess I am just a scoopable cat litter kind of woman because this stuff did not impress me…
